How Water Damage Restoration Actually Works

Our water damage restoration process is designed to reduce disruption and stress. We’ll work around your schedule to complete the job efficiently. A proper process is crucial, as cutting corners can lead to further damage and costly repairs.

Step 1: Assessment and Inspection

Within 60 minutes of arrival, our team conducts a thorough assessment to identify the source and extent of the damage. We use specialized equipment to detect hidden water and moisture. This critical step helps us develop a customized plan to restore your home.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We use powerful pumps and extraction equipment to remove standing water and excess moisture from your home. Our technicians carefully dry walls, floors, and ceilings to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

Our team employs advanced drying machines and dehumidifiers to extract remaining moisture and humidity from your home. We monitor the drying process to ensure best conditions for restoration.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

We thoroughly clean and sanitize all affected areas to prevent mold growth and bacterial contamination. Our technicians use specialized cleaning solutions and equipment to ensure a safe and healthy environment.

Step 5: Reconstruction and Repairs

Once the drying and cleaning process is complete, our team begins reconstructing and repairing damaged areas. We work with you to select materials and finishes that match your original design.

Warning Signs You Need Water Damage Restoration

Catching these sign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ent health hazards. Don’t ignore the warning signs of water damage, act fast to protect your home and family.

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ors can show hidden water damage.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can detect and address the source of the odor before it becomes a costly problem.

Warped Flooring and Ceilings

Water damage can cause warping, buckling, or sagging of floors and ceilings. If you notice these signs, don’t wait, contact us immediately to prevent further damage.

Visible Water Stains

Water stains can be a sign of underlying damage. If you notice discoloration or stains on walls, ceilings, or floors, it’s crucial to investigate further. Our team can detect and address the source of the stain before it becomes a costly problem.

Unusual Sounds or Creaks

Unusual sounds or creaks can show structural damage. If you notice these signs, don’t wait, contact us immediately to prevent further damage.

Increased Humidity or Mold

Excessive humidity or mold growth can show water damage. If you notice these signs, it’s essential to investigate further. Our team can detect and address the source of the problem before it becomes a costly issue.

Water Damage Restoration vs. DIY: When to Call a Professional

Situation DIY? Call a Pro? Why
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) Yes No DIY cleanup is usually enough for small spills.
Visible water damage (stains, warping, etc.) No Yes Professional help is necessary to prevent further damage and ensure a safe environment.
Musty odors or increased humidity No Yes These signs can show hidden water damage, needing professional investigation and remediation.
Basement or crawlspace water damage No Yes Water damage in these areas often needs specialized equipment and expertise to ensure thorough drying and repair.
Water damage caused by burst pipes or appliances No Yes These situations often need emergency help and specialized equipment to mitigate damage and prevent further complications.
Water damage affecting electrical systems No Yes Professional help is necessary to ensure safe and proper repair of electrical systems damaged by water.

Water Damage Restoration Cost in Hurst, TX

Prices for water damage restoration in Hurst, TX, vary depending on the severity, size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on average costs and may fluctuate depending on your specific situation. Our team will provide a detailed, customized estimate after assessing the damage.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ction and Drying $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, type and amount of water, equipment used
Cleaning and Sanitizing $200 – $1,000 Size of affected area, type of surfaces, equipment used
Reconstruction and Repairs $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, type and quality of materials, labor costs
Dehumidification and Equipment Rental $100 – $500 Size of affected area, type and duration of rental
Inspection and Assessment $100 – $300 Size of affected area, complexity of inspection

Common Questions About Water Damage Restoration

Q: Will my insurance cover water damage restoration?

A: Yes, most insurance policies cover water damage restoration. But, the extent of coverage depends on your policy and the circumstances of the damage. Our team will work with your insurance company to ensure a smooth claims process.

Q: How long does water damage restoration typically take?

A: The duration of water damage restoration depends on the severity and size of the affected area. Generally, our team can complete the process within 3-5 days. But, more extensive damage may need longer restoration times.

Q: Is water damage restoration a DIY job?

A: No, water damage restoration is a complex process that needs specialized equipment and expertise. Trying DIY restoration can lead to further damage, health hazards, and costly repairs. Trust our team to handle your water damage restoration needs with care and expertise.

Q: Can I prevent water damage in my home?

A: Yes, regular maintenance and inspections can help prevent water damage. Check your home’s plumbing, appliances, and roof for signs of wear and tear. Addressing issues quickly can save you from costly repairs and health hazards.
